Identifying the Traits of Low Vibrational People
When you talk to people, you might notice some signs that show they’ve low energy. Those with a negative attitude often focus on problems instead of finding solutions. They may complain a lot or shift blame onto others, which can leave you feeling tired.
Emotional toxicity shows up as gossip, criticism, or manipulation. This creates a heavy atmosphere around them. You might also see them needing constant approval instead of building real connections. This makes it hard to form genuine friendships.
Spotting these traits helps you protect your own energy. Trust your feelings; if someone feels heavy or suffocating, that’s a sign to put your well-being first.

Setting Boundaries With Low Vibrational Individuals
Setting boundaries with low-energy people can be tough, but it’s super important for keeping your own energy safe. When you say what you need and know your limits, you help make your life better.
Here are some easy ways to do this:
- Talk Openly: Tell them your boundaries in a clear way. Use simple words.
- Stay Steady: Keep reminding them of your boundaries. This shows you mean it.
- Keep Cool: If they push back, stay calm. This helps keep the talk friendly.
- Watch Your Time: Decide how much time you want to spend with low-energy people. It’s okay to choose.
- Take Care of Yourself: Make sure you do nice things for yourself outside of these talks. You deserve it.
